Can you tell me more about these dances?

SALSA

Salsa is a partner dance with roots in Latin and African cultures. There are many different styles of Salsa being danced around the world with the most popular style in Edmonton being LA Style (On1) Salsa. It is by far the most energetic of the social dances and is highly popular in Latin American countries.

BACHATA

Bachata is a partner dance and musical genre that originated in the Dominican Republic. Over the years, Bachata has evolved into many different sub-styles which fuse elements from Salsa, Brazilian Zouk, Tango, Ballroom, and/or Hip Hop. While Traditional Bachata continues to be danced around the world, the most popular style in Edmonton is Modern Bachata with Sensual Bachata slowly gaining popularity.

KIZOMBA

Kizomba is a partner dance and musical genre that originated in Angola. This dance style is derived from another style called Semba and has also spawned many other styles within the Kizomba dance umbrella, including UrbanKiz.

In recent years, UrbanKiz has become increasingly popular around the world and is now a staple at most Latin dance socials in our city, so knowing the basics of this dance will ensure you can dance all night long.

BRAZILIAN ZOUK

Brazilian Zouk is a Latin dance that began in Brazil during the early 1990s. It originated from a Brazilian dance called Lambada with influences from other Brazilian dance styles (Samba, Forro, and Bolero to name a few).

With the emergence of Sensual Bachata, which is a style that fuses Brazilian Zouk movement elements with Bachata, there has been a renewed interest in learning the fundamentals of Brazilian Zouk to ensure those movements are executed safely/comfortably.

What should I wear?

You can choose to dress up or not, but make sure what you wear is comfortable enough to dance in (not too tight, not too short, not too warm, allows you to move your arms, hips, torso, and rest of the body easily, not a tripping hazard, etc.).

Dance shoes are recommended, but not required. Any clean pair of shoes that is comfortable and not grippy on the floor will work (dress shoes, Fuego sneakers, Taygra sneakers, leather soled ballet flats, suede soled jazz shoes, Toms, etc.).

Is there anything else I should know?

While we encourage everyone to arrive early, especially if you wish to participate in the dance lesson, dancers are welcome to join the dance class and social dancing portion of the night as they arrive. This is a safe space, so do as much or as little as you are able -- no judgment.

Anyone can lead and anyone can follow, all we ask for is that you stay in your chosen role for the duration of the dance class to ensure you don't miss important details and assist in maintaining order during partner rotations. During the social dancing portion, dancers are welcome to switch between the lead and follow roles, but make sure you are clear with your partner regarding which role each will have during a specific song as only one of you can lead at any given time.

Rotating partners is highly beneficial to both leads and follows, however, if you arrived with a partner and wish not to rotate during the dance lesson/workshop, simply let the instructors know at the start of the class.
